USA Yellow Pages Online
Our Products

Solar Source is one of the largest and oldest solar contractors in the world with more installed solar systems than all other Florida solar contractors combined.


View More

Catalogue

Our Management Team


Rachel Doll


View More

Certificates

View More

Location

Year Established

Business Type
-

Turn over
US$

Employees

Main Markets
United States of America